> Does anyone know of a way to create multiple address books like in Outlook
> for Windows? I realize that the categories function is supposed to resolve
> this issue, but I prefer to have my contacts sliced and diced into folders.
There is no way, but a script I am about to release soon (Category Group
2.0) will let you make groups (by category) which can include contacts who
don't have email addresses. (You can't do that in Entourage now. Try it.)
And another (Sort by Field 2.0) similarly to make groups sorted by other
fields, in sort order, also to include contacts without email addresses.
You can then treat the different groups so made as so many different address
books, just as you're requesting. Un update to my Group Sort script will put
them all, including the non-email contacts, into alphabetical order by
surname (Entourage can't do that either).
Since that might create problems if you then tried to email the group, I'm
including also a new script Normalize Groups, which will either put them
back to just-email-contacts, or will make you a parallel email-only group
subset of your full group so you can have both.
